Science breakthroughs of the year

Science has this online feature looking at the big science stories of the last 12 months, with articles showcasing the biggest stories, in the 23rd December issue. There is also a look forward to possible big stories in 2006. The feature is at http://www.sciencemag.org/sciext/btoy2005/

Today's Guardian has a similar feature, with its top ten breakthroughs of the year. These include cloning a human embryo, but at Newcastle-upon-Tyne, the recreation of the 1918 flu virus, and the Space Shuttle. Read more in the Guardian.
